These topics are covered in this course based on the four main phases of negotiations: Preparation, Information, Bargaining, Close.
For the preparation phase:
Learn key vocabulary and concepts for negotiations
Train small talk & introductions
Understand agenda English
For the information phase:
Learn how to get the negotiation off to a good start
Train various questioning techniques
Understand how to ‘listen actively’ properly
For the bargaining phase:
Learn how to react to, deal with and resolve difficulties
Train discussion techniques for negotiators
Understand how to reframe situations to resolve sticking points
For the closing phase:
Learn how to bring a negotiation to an end whether it is positive or negative
Train summarizing and giving feedback techniques
Understand how different cultures (US/UK/CHINA) approach negotiations
